About

Mauricio Odio is a scholar working on Speech and Hearing, Behavioral Neuroscience and Dermatology. According to data from OpenAlex, Mauricio Odio has authored 35 papers receiving a total of 1.0k ind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Speech and Hearing, 11 papers in Behavioral Neuroscience and 7 papers in Dermatology. Recurrent topics in Mauricio Odio's work include Neonatal skin health care (13 papers), Stress Responses and Cortisol (11 papers) and Adipose Tissue and Metabolism (7 papers). Mauricio Odio is often cited by papers focused on Neonatal skin health care (13 papers), Stress Responses and Cortisol (11 papers) and Adipose Tissue and Metabolism (7 papers). Mauricio Odio collaborates with scholars based in United States, Germany and China. Mauricio Odio's co-authors include Alvin Brodish, Marty O. Visscher, Ralf Adam, Sheila Fallon Friedlander, Frank C. Sarbaugh, Roger P. Maickel, A. Lane, Swatee Dey, Dianna Kenneally and Ronald C. Hansen and has published in prestigious journals such as Life Sciences, American Journal of Physiology-Endocrinology and Metabolism and Journal of Pharmaceutical Sciences.
